This CTP study is a long
range plan, which identifies major transportation
improvement needs and develops long term solutions
for the next 25 to 30 years. It is a joint
effort between Wilson County, City of Wilson and
other municipalities within the county, the North
Carolina Department of Transportation (NCDOT), and
the Upper Coastal Plain Rural Planning Organization
(UCPRPO). The CTP Study is in the very early
stages of initial data collection.
The CTP study involves both government officials
and the public in an effort to determine the area’s
future transportation needs based on the best
information available including, but not limited to,
population, economic conditions, traffic trends and
patterns of land development in and around the
County. The study will also include
alternative modes of transportation. A
recommendation for a solution that provides for the
safe, efficient, cost-effective and environmentally
sensitive use of the transportation system, while
addressing current and future travel needs, will be
made.
